I've had my dogs get things stuck in their eyes before and sometimes you can moisten a Q-tip and it will adhere to the Q-tip and that can help. Of course you have to be very careful and it's best to have someone help you hold the dog. You can also flush the eye with water if it's something that is in a bad spot and you just can't get it safely any other way. Have had good success with both methods in the past.
